Abstract
610,290. Feeding sheets to machines. CRABTREE & SONS, Ltd., R. W., and BURLS, J. A. E. April 6, 1946, No. 10672. [Class 100(i)] For feeding folded signatures to sewing- machines the folded edges of the signatures are opened out so as to permit pushing devices 9 with pushing fingers 7, 8 to engage between the centre pages of the signature. This is effected as shown in Fig. 2 by causing grippers 2 to engage the folded edge of a signature near the edges thereof, and striking devices 6 with inclined surfaces 4, 5 are moved to contact the folded edges and by movement away from the fold to cause the edges to bulge which permits the pushing fingers 7, 8 to move between the centre pages and when the motion of the fingers is reversed and the grippers 1, 2 opened, the pushers 7, 8 carry the signature to a position in which it can be engaged by a V-shaped stitching head 34, Fig. 5, which is oscillated on a guide 36 by an oscillating lever 37. As shown in Fig. 5 the signatures are fed singly from the bottom of a hopper 12 by means of oscillating,suction devices 16, which withdraw the bottom sheet past a flexible support 15 through an aperture in the bottom 13 of the hopper, and deposit the fold of the signature on a fixed gripper 2 against which moves a gripper 1 carried by a member 41 mounted yieldingly in an oscillating carrier 21. The member 41 assists separation of the signatures as it passes between the separated one and the pile. The gripping action is followed by advance of the striking devices 6 which are moved against the action of springs 33 by advance of the pushing rod 9 which finally is moved so that the pushers 7, 8 engage the opened fold of the separated signature. The rod 9 is reciprocated by a slitted lever 30 which engages a pin 29 on the rod, and the lever 30 also actuates link work which effects oscillation of the lever 17 carrying the suckers 16. The rod 9 also by means of a block 46 actuates a pivoted member 47 connected to a tappet shaft 25 which lowers the gripper member 1.
